Some upcoming changes to the mtt schedule to look out for in about a week (all times listed are edt):

- The $12+1 $1,500 (add-on only) at 7:45pm will become a $1,000 gtd double stack with a $10+1 buyin and will start 20 minutes later.

- The 7:50pm $3+.30 nlhe rebuy will be moved to 7:45pm and will now have a $1,000 guarantee.

- At 7:50pm there will now be a $5+.50 6 max

- The $7+.70 $1,500 gtd is being moved to 2am and will be changed to a super turbo double stack. The 2am $12+1 quadruple-up turbo $1,000 gtd will move to the 12:15am slot.

- The $5+.50 plo turbo ds $1,000 gtd is being pushed back 20 minutes, from 8:45pm to 9:05pm

- The 10:30pm $10+1 fl O8 $500 gtd has been pushed ahead from 10:30pm to 10:05pm

- And finally, 2 heads up mtts will be added. The first will be a $10+1 $1,000 gtd at 8:45pm and the second will be a $50+5 $1,500 guarantee turbo at 10:05pm.
